Ситуация, когда интернет есть только на одном устройстве, а раздать его по воздуху некуда, знакома многим пользователям. Часто возникает необходимость создать локальную беспроводную сеть, используя подручное оборудование, вместо покупки дорогостоящего коммерческого маршрутизатора. Это может быть связано с желанием сэкономить, поэкспериментировать с сетевыми технологиями или получить полный контроль над трафиком.
Сделать самодельный Wi-Fi вполне реально, если у вас есть базовое понимание принципов работы сетей и минимальный набор оборудования. В качестве базы могут выступить старые роутеры, компьютеры с дополнительными модулями или даже одноплатные компьютеры. В этой статье мы разберем проверенные методы организации беспроводного доступа.
Прежде чем приступить к сборке, важно осознавать, что самодельное решение потребует времени на настройку. Стабильность такой сети будет зависеть от качества используемого «железа» и правильности конфигурации программного обеспечения. Однако результат часто превосходит ожидания, предоставляя функционал, недоступный в бюджетных заводских моделях.
Выбор аппаратной базы для самоделки
Первым шагом является определение устройства, которое станет сердцем вашей сети. Наиболее распространенным вариантом является переделка старого роутера, у которого сгорел WAN-порт или который морально устарел. Такие устройства часто имеют мощный процессор и объем памяти, достаточный для установки альтернативных прошивок.
Другой популярный путь — использование старого ноутбука или системного блока ПК. Для этого понадобится USB Wi-Fi адаптер, способный работать в режиме точки доступа (AP Mode). Не все беспроводные карты поддерживают эту функцию, поэтому выбор модели имеет критическое значение. Чипсеты Atheros и Ralink традиционно отличаются лучшей совместимостью с Linux-системами.
Для энтузиастов отличным выбором станут одноплатные компьютеры, такие как Raspberry Pi. Это миниатюрное устройство потребляет мало энергии и позволяет развернуть полноценный роутер с продвинутыми функциями. К плате необходимо будет подключить совместимый USB Wi-Fi модуль или использовать встроенный, если модель позволяет.
- 📡 Старый роутер с поддержкой OpenWRT или DD-WRT.
- 💻 ПК или ноутбук с исправным сетевым интерфейсом.
- 🖥️ Одноплатный компьютер (Raspberry Pi, Orange Pi).
- 🔌 Внешний USB Wi-Fi адаптер с поддержкой Monitor/AP mode.
⚠️ Внимание: При работе с электроникой всегда отключайте устройства от сети перед подключением или отсоединением кабелей. Короткое замыкание может вывести из строя не только собираемый роутер, но и материнскую плату компьютера.
Прошивка и программное обеспечение
Ключевым моментом в создании полноценного роутера из обычного устройства является замена стандартного программного обеспечения. Заводские прошивки часто имеют урезанный функционал и ограничения. Установка специализированных ОС, таких как OpenWRT, DD-WRT или PfSense, превращает устройство в мощный сетевой инструмент.
Процесс прошивки требует точности. Необходимо скачать образ системы, соответствующий точной модели вашего оборудования. Неправильная версия ПО может привести к «окирпичиванию» устройства, то есть полной потере возможности загрузки. Перед началом процедуры всегда проверяйте совместимость на официальном сайте разработчиков прошивки.
Для ПК и ноутбуков роль операционной системы может выполнять дистрибутив Linux, настроенный как маршрутизатор. В Windows также можно организовать раздачу, но функционал будет ограничен базовыми возможностями встроенного планировщика задач и сетевых служб. Linux предоставляет гибкое управление пакетами iptables и hostapd.
Риски перепрошивки
Перепрошивка роутера сторонним ПО аннулирует гарантию. В случае ошибки в процессе записи данных устройство может перестать реагировать на команды и требовать восстановления через UART или программатор.">
| Прошивка | Сложность | Поддерживаемые устройства | Основная функция |
|---|---|---|---|
| OpenWRT | Средняя | Большинство роутеров | Гибкая настройка, пакеты |
| DD-WRT | Низкая | Популярные модели | Упрощенный интерфейс |
| PfSense | Высокая | ПК, серверы | Безопасность, фаервол |
| Windows ICS | Низкая | ПК с Wi-Fi адаптером | Базовая раздача |
Настройка Wi-Fi на базе Windows
Если у вас нет желания возиться с Linux или прошивками, самый простой способ сделать самодельный Wi-Fi — использовать встроенные средства Windows 10 или 11. Функция «Мобильный хот-спот» позволяет быстро превратить компьютер в точку доступа. Это решение идеально подходит для временной организации сети.
Для запуска необходимо перейти в параметры системы. Откройте меню Пуск → Параметры → Сеть и Интернет → Мобильный хот-спот. Здесь нужно выбрать сетевое подключение, через которое ПК получает интернет (Ethernet или Wi-Fi), и активировать переключатель.
В расширенных настройках можно задать имя сети (SSID) и сложный пароль. Windows автоматически настроит DHCP-сервер, который будет выдавать IP-адреса подключающимся устройствам. Однако стоит помнить, что при выключении или переходе в спящий режим раздача прекратится.
netsh wlan set hostednetwork mode=allow ssid="MyNetwork" key="Password123"
Для более глубокой настройки можно использовать командную строку. Запуск команд с правами администатора позволяет создать виртуальный адаптер. Команда netsh wlan start hostednetwork активирует сеть, а stop — выключает её. Этот метод работает даже на старых версиях Windows.
Организация сети на Linux и OpenWRT
Для создания стабильного и независимого роутера лучше всего использовать Linux-базированные системы. В среде OpenWRT настройка производится через веб-интерфейс LuCI или консоль. Это дает полный контроль над сетевыми интерфейсами, правилами фаервола и маршрутизацией.
Основным демоном, отвечающим за создание точки доступа, является hostapd. Он конфигурирует беспроводной интерфейс в режиме мастера. В конфигурационном файле /etc/hostapd/hostapd.conf прописываются параметры SSID, тип шифрования (WPA2/WPA3) и парольная фраза.
Важным этапом является настройка DHCP-сервера, обычно это dnsmasq. Он отвечает за распределение адресов внутри локальной сети и передачу адресов DNS-серверов клиентам. Без корректной настройки этого компонента устройства подключатся к Wi-Fi, но не будут иметь доступа в интернет.
- 🔧 Установка пакетов через opkg или apt.
- 📝 Редактирование конфигов в /etc/config/network.
- 🛡️ Настройка правил NAT и Masquerade.
- 📡 Проверка статуса интерфейса командой ifconfig.
⚠️ Внимание: Интерфейсы и названия пакетов могут отличаться в разных версиях дистрибутивов. Всегда сверяйтесь с официальной документацией для вашей версии OpenWRT или Debian/Ubuntu перед внесением изменений в конфигурационные файлы.
☑️ Проверка готовности Linux-роутера
Усиление сигнала и антенны
Самодельный роутер часто уступает заводским аналогам в мощности передатчика и чувствительности приемника. Чтобы компенсировать это, можно подключить внешнюю антенну. Многие USB-адаптеры и роутеры имеют разъемы для подключения выносных антенн, что позволяет значительно увеличить покрытие.
Существуют направленные и omnidirectional (всенаправленные) антенны. Для покрытия квартиры подойдет всенаправленная антенна с коэффициентом усиления 5-8 dBi. Если нужно пробить сигнал в конкретную комнату или через стену, лучше использовать направленную антенну.
При изготовлении антенн своими руками, например, антенны типа «биквадрат» из медной проволоки, важно соблюдать размеры, соответствующие длине волны (для 2.4 ГГц это около 31 мм на сторону). Качество пайки и используемого кабеля (лучше всего 50 Ом) напрямую влияет на эффективность.
Диагностика и безопасность сети
После сборки и запуска самодельного Wi-Fi необходимо убедиться в его безопасности. Стандарт шифрования должен быть установлен не ниже WPA2-PSK (AES). Использование устаревшего WEP или открытой сети делает ваш трафик доступным для перехвата любым соседом.
Для диагностики качества сигнала и выявления помех можно использовать утилиты анализа спектра. На Android это приложения вроде WiFi Analyzer, на ПК — inSSIDer или консольные утилиты в Linux. Они помогут выбрать наименее загруженный канал для работы вашей точки доступа.
Регулярно проверяйте логи системы на предмет попыток несанкционированного доступа. В OpenWRT и других продвинутых системах можно настроить отправку уведомлений или блокировку MAC-адресов неизвестных устройств. Мониторинг нагрузки на процессор и память поможет предотвратить зависание самоделки.
Как узнать, поддерживает ли мой адаптер режим точки доступа?
В Windows откройте командную строку и введите netsh wlan show drivers. В строке "Поддержка размещенной сети" должно быть указано "Да". В Linux используйте команду iw list и ищите раздел "Supported interface modes", где должен быть пункт "AP".
Почему устройства подключаются, но интернет не работает?
Чаще всего проблема в отсутствии NAT (маскарадинга). Необходимо разрешить проброс трафика между интерфейсами. В Linux это делается командой echo 1 > /proc/sys/net/ipv4/ip_forward и настройкой iptables. Также проверьте правильность DNS-серверов.
Можно ли сделать роутер из планшета или телефона?
Да, многие Android-устройства умеют раздавать Wi-Fi. Однако для постоянного использования это неэффективно из-за износа батареи. Существуют приложения и root-права, позволяющие использовать телефон как USB Wi-Fi адаптер для ПК, но это требует сложной настройки драйверов.
Какой канал Wi-Fi выбрать для максимальной скорости?
В диапазоне 2.4 ГГц лучше всего использовать каналы 1, 6 или 11, так как они не перекрывают друг друга. В диапазоне 5 ГГц выбор шире, и там лучше использовать автоматический выбор или сканер эфира для поиска свободной частоты.